Knife is right at 270mm, 50mm tall at heel, and I will have to weigh it as soon as I can and update. Balance point is about 55mm in front of handle--way blade heavy even for someone who likes it blade heavy--though I think a bigger handle would help with this (the current handle is a bit smaller than my 240 Shig-ho). Used it for dinner; scalloped potatoes with lots of onion and garlic along with chicken with mushrooms and habaneros. No stiction on potatoes or onions though didn't do the best job on the garlic (not as thin as I like) but I think that this is due to just being a new big arse knife and still getting a feel for it. Overall great cutter so far, only wedged a bit on rather large onion.
